Ramon J. Ayon is a scholar working on Molecular Biology, Pulmonary and Respiratory Medicine and Physiology. According to data from OpenAlex, Ramon J. Ayon has authored 24 papers receiving a total of 921 ind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Molecular Biology, 13 papers in Pulmonary and Respiratory Medicine and 8 papers in Physiology. Recurrent topics in Ramon J. Ayon's work include Ion channel regulation and function (12 papers), Pulmonary Hypertension Research and Treatments (12 papers) and Nitric Oxide and Endothelin Effects (7 papers). Ramon J. Ayon is often cited by papers focused on Ion channel regulation and function (12 papers), Pulmonary Hypertension Research and Treatments (12 papers) and Nitric Oxide and Endothelin Effects (7 papers). Ramon J. Ayon collaborates with scholars based in United States, United Kingdom and Japan. Ramon J. Ayon's co-authors include Jason X.‐J. Yuan, Ayako Makino, Haiyang Tang, Shanshan Song, Kimberly A. Smith, Aleksandra Babicheva, Aya Yamamura, Iain A. Greenwood, Normand Leblanc and Hisao Yamamura and has published in prestigious journals such as Journal of Biological Chemistry, The FASEB Journal and Hypertension.
